Ken Salazar Confirmed Calling López Obrador Following the Capture of 'El Mayo' Zambada

U.S. Ambassador to Mexico Ken Salazar recounted the events following the capture of drug lord Ismael "El Mayo" Zambada García. In an interview with journalist Ilia Calderón, Salazar shared his version of the hours after the arrest.

Salazar, serving as ambassador, stated that immediately after Zambada García's detention, he contacted then-Mexican President Andrés Manuel López Obrador. This statement is considered significant as it clarifies the communication processes between the two countries following the incident.
